Describe yahoo's homepage as a source of information?

Answer: Yahoo is a web portal that collects and displays information from diverse sources, so it could be considered a secondary source of digital information.

Explanation:

Primary sources of information are distinguished from secondary sources, which cite, comment on, or build upon primary sources. Yahoo belongs to Verizon, and it gathers its information from emails, online forums and different search engines, the organization determines which content can be added to the portal or deleted, the user can choose from which articles to read, what to click in. It may include links to multimedia, like audio or videos.

How do Brutus and Mark Antony differ in their understanding of their audience, the Roman Empire?
riadik2000 [5.3K]

Answer + Explanation:

The speeches that Brutus and Mark Antony deliver differ in several ways. However, one of the most important differences they exhibit is the way in which each speaker addresses the audience.

In the case of <u>Brutus</u>, he decides to appeal to his audience's minds. He speaks in a somewhat impersonal way that suggests that he does not understand the audience deeply. Moreover, his description of the motives of the plot is dry, and it underestimates the connection that the audience felt to Julius Caesar.

On the other hand, <u>Mark Antony</u> seems to understand the crowd better. He uses emotional words that create a more personal relationship. He also focuses on the importance that Julius Caesar had for the audience. This creates a more successful and dramatic speech.
